When it comes to machine installations, ensuring stability and precision is crucial. One effective solution that provides both these qualities is the use of epoxy grout foundations.ย 

Epoxy grout is a versatile material known for its excellent load-bearing capacity and ability to minimise vibrations. But what types of machinery and industries need these types of foundations? Find out here!

Heavy Machinery

Large-scale machinery generates substantial loads and vibrations during operation. These include:

  1. Industrial Presses: Hydraulic or mechanical presses used in industries like metalworking, automotive, or manufacturing apply tremendous force to shape or form materials.Epoxy grout foundations provide a stable base that absorbs the high loads and vibrations generated during pressing operations, ensuring precise alignment and preventing structural damage.
  2. Extruders: Extrusion machines are commonly used in the plastic, rubber, or food processing industries to shape materials by forcing them through a die. These machines operate under significant pressure and generate vibrations due to the continuous extrusion process. Epoxy grout foundations stabilise extruders, minimising vibrations and maintaining the accuracy of the extrusion process.
  3. Forging Machines: Forging equipment, including mechanical or hydraulic hammers, presses, or forging manipulators. They are used to shape metal components through controlled deformation. Epoxy grout foundations provide a solid and stable platform that can withstand the intense forces and vibrations produced during forging operations, ensuring precise and consistent results.
  4. Heavy-duty Machine Tools: Machines like large milling machines, lathes, or grinders used in heavy-duty machining operations require a stable foundation to maintain accuracy and prevent vibrations. Epoxy grout foundations provide a robust and vibration-resistant base that minimises deflection, ensuring precise cuts, smooth finishes, and prolonging the tool’s lifespan.
  5. Mining Equipment: Heavy machinery used in mining operations, such as crushers, conveyors, or vibrating screens, often experience significant loads and vibrations due to the extraction and processing of minerals. Epoxy grout foundations help to mitigate these forces, enhancing the stability of mining equipment and reducing the risk of downtime or mechanical failures.
  6. Printing Presses: High-speed printing presses used in the printing industry generate vibrations due to their rapid operation. Epoxy grout foundations provide a stable and vibration-absorbing base that helps to maintain accurate registration, minimise paper movement, and improve the overall print quality.
Precision Equipment

Precision is paramount in machines used for manufacturing, research, or testing purposes. Equipment like coordinate measuring machines (CMMs), laser cutters, or optical devices require a stable and rigid foundation to maintain accuracy.ย 

Epoxy grout provides a solid base that minimises any movement or flexing, thus allowing precise measurements, cuts, or readings. It enhances the repeatability and reliability of these machines, ultimately improving the overall quality of the output.

Rotating Equipment

These often experience significant rotational forces and vibrations during operation. This can lead to misalignment, decreased performance, and even structural damage if not properly addressed.ย 

  1. Reciprocating Compressors: Reciprocating compressors are widely used in various industries, including oil and gas, petrochemical, and manufacturing, to compress gases. These compressors operate by using a piston that moves back and forth, generating substantial vibrations and dynamic forces. Epoxy grout foundations are crucial in stabilising reciprocating compressors, as they absorb and dampen vibrations, ensuring proper alignment of the piston, connecting rods, and crankshaft. The foundations help improve the overall performance, efficiency, and lifespan of reciprocating compressors.
  2. Hydrogen Compressors: Hydrogen compressors are vital in industries such as hydrogen fuel cells, petroleum refining, and chemical processing, where the compression of hydrogen gas is necessary. These compressors experience rotational forces and vibrations due to the high-pressure hydrogen gas being compressed. The use of epoxy grout helps mitigate the risk of misalignment, improves operational efficiency, and reduces the likelihood of premature failure in hydrogen compressors.
  3. Turbines: Turbines are widely used in power generation plants, aircraft engines, and various industrial applications to convert fluid or gas energy into mechanical energy. They operate at high speeds and are subject to significant rotational forces and vibrations.

By using epoxy grout, the foundation absorbs and disperses the forces generated by the rotating components, reducing the risk of misalignment, improving efficiency, and prolonging the turbine’s lifespan.

Testing and Calibration Equipment

In laboratories and testing facilities, equipment like shakers, vibration tables, or test rigs are commonly used to simulate real-life conditions and evaluate the performance of various components. These machines require a stable and rigid foundation to ensure accurate and repeatable test results. Epoxy grout foundations provide the necessary stability, effectively isolating the equipment from external vibrations, and maintaining precision during testing and calibration processes.
